55问答网
所有问题
当前搜索:
直接递归和间接递归调用
...允许
直接递归调用
和允许
间接递归调用
什么意思?这题分析下!_百度知 ...
答:
答案:A
直接递归调用
就是在函数a(或过程)中直接引用
(调用)
函数a本身
间接递归调用
就是在函数a(或过程)中调用另外一个函数b,而该函数b又引用(调用)了函数a
什么是
直接递归
调用
和间接递归调用
?
答:
1、区别就是
直接递归
调用调用的是函数本身而
间接递归调用
调用的是其他函数。例如:在函数a(或过程)中直接引用(调用)函数a本身就是直接递归调用。在函数a(或过程)中调用另外一个函数b,而该函数b又引用(调用)了函数a就是间接递归调用。2、直接递归是在A函数中嵌套使用A函数然后有一个停止该函数...
C语言规定,除主函数外,程序中各函数之间
答:
你这个应该是选择题,答案是程序中各函数之间既允许
直接递归调用
也允许间接递归调用
什么叫做嵌套调用?什么叫做
递归调用
答:
递归调用:在调用一个函数的过程中又直接或间接第调用该函数本身的这一现象,叫做函数的递归调用。递归可以分为
直接递归和间接递归调用
。直接递归调用时在调用函数的过程中又调用该函数本身;间接递归调用是在调用f1()函数的过程中调用f2()函数,而f2()函数中又需要调用f1()。递归方法是从结果出发...
递归调用
有什么好处一般什么情况下要递归
答:
正因为递归程序的普遍性,我们应该学会使用递归来求解问题。
直接递归
程序
与间接递归
中都要实现当前层
调用
下一层时的参数传递,并取得下一层所返回的结果,并向上一层调用返回当前层的结果。至于各层调用中现场的保存与恢复,均由程序自动实现,不需要人工干预。因此,在递归程序的设计中关键是找出调用所...
在Python中
直接
或
间接调用
自己的函数是什么函数?
答:
在Python中直接或
间接调用
自己的函数被称为递归函数以下是关于递归函数的详细解答:递归是一种常见的编程技术,它允许函数在执行过程中调用自身。当一个函数在其定义中调用自身时,它被称为
直接递归
。例如:def countdown(n):(tab)if n <= 0:(tab)(tab)return (tab)else:(tab)(tab)print(n)(...
如何理解
递归
触发器?怎样设置允许递归触发器生效?
答:
在SQL Server 2000的默认情况下,触发器不会以递归方式自行
调用
,除非数据库管理员单独设置了数据库选项RECURSIVE_TRIGGERS。触发器有两种不同的递归方式,
直接递归和间接递归
。1.直接递归 当触发器被激活并执行一个操作时,该操作又使用同一个触发器再次执行操作,被称为直接递归。例利用触发器的直接递归...
谁能说说JAVA的
递归
是什么意思?
答:
递归
做为一种算法在程序设计语言中广泛应用。 一个过程或函数在其定义或说明中有
直接
或
间接调用
自身的一种方法,它通常把一个大型复杂的问题层层转化为一个与原问题相似的规模较小的问题来求解,递归策略只需少量的程序就可描述出解题过程所需要的多次重复计算,大大地减少了程序的代码量。递归的能力在于...
java
递归
的优点缺点
答:
递归
好处:代码更简洁清晰,可读性更好 递归可读性好这一点,对于初学者可能会反对。实际上递归的代码更清晰,但是从学习的角度要理解递归真正发生的什么,是如何
调用
的,调用层次和路线,调用堆栈中保存了什么,可能是不容易。但是不可否认递归的代码更简洁。一般来说,一个人可能很容易的写出前中后序的...
递归
的应用举例?
答:
触发器有两种不同的递归方式,
直接递归和间接递归
。1.直接递归 当触发器被激活并执行一个操作时,该操作又使用同一个触发器再次执行操作,被称为直接递归。例利用触发器的直接递归,当在表中删除一条记录时,通过触发器删除表中所有编号相同的记录。2.间接递归 更改表1中的数据时,触发器被激活并...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
直接递归调用与间接递归调用
c语言直接递归调用间接递归调用
c语言直接递归和间接递归
各函数之间允许直接递归调用
递归调用和嵌套调用的区别
间接递归调用的流程
函数间接递归调用
间接递归调用的例子
直接或间接调用自身的算法是